  SA 3738. Mr. MENENDEZ submitted an amendment intended to be proposed 
by him to the bill H.R. 6157, making appropriations for the Department 
of Defense for the fiscal year ending September 30, 2019, and for other 
purposes; which was ordered to lie on the table; as follows:

       At the appropriate place in title II of division B, insert 
     the following:

     SEC. __. HHS REVIEW OF THE EXTRAORDINARY CIRCUMSTANCE 
                   RELOCATION EXEMPTION FOR OFF-CAMPUS PROVIDER-
                   BASED DEPARTMENTS.

       (a) Review.--The Secretary of Health and Human Services (in 
     this section referred to as the ``Secretary'') shall conduct 
     a review of the extraordinary circumstance relocation 
     exemption for off-campus provider-based departments under 
     section 1833(t)(21) of the Social Security Act (42 U.S.C. 
     1395l(t)(21)), including whether such exemption should be 
     expanded to include additional extraordinary circumstances.
       (b) Report.--Not later than 6 months after the date of 
     enactment of this Act, the Secretary shall submit to Congress 
     a report on the review conducted under subsection (a), 
     together with recommendations for such legislation and 
     administrative action as the Secretary determines 
     appropriate.
